Executive summary

  • Net sales for H1 FY2025 reached ¥243,089 million, up 17.3% year-over-year, driven by strong demand for memory products, server/storage, automotive applications, and high-resolution camera CIS for Chinese smartphones, with price increases due to supply constraints.

  • Net profit rose 18.8% year-over-year to ¥4,779 million, with profitability improving in Q2 amid sharp memory price hikes.

  • Operating profit increased 36.4% year-over-year to ¥8,167 million, and ordinary profit rose 26.0% to ¥6,997 million.

  • Comprehensive income grew 59.3% year-over-year to ¥4,345 million.

  • Automotive and digital home appliances segments saw significant sales growth, especially in overseas markets.

Financial highlights

  • Gross profit reached ¥10,240 million, up from ¥8,001 million year-over-year.

  • Basic earnings per share increased to ¥702.77 from ¥591.68 year-over-year.

  • Total assets rose 62.3% from the previous fiscal year-end to ¥184,998 million, mainly due to higher merchandise and receivables.

  • Liabilities increased 106.8% to ¥133,071 million, primarily from higher short-term borrowings and accounts payable.

  • Net assets grew 4.6% to ¥51,926 million, reflecting interim profit and dividend payments.

Outlook and guidance

  • Full-year FY2025 forecasts were revised upward: net sales expected at ¥470,000 million, net profit at ¥6,400 million, and EPS at ¥941.05.

  • Operating profit projected at ¥11,500 million, ordinary profit at ¥9,000 million.

  • Dividend forecast raised to ¥300 per share.

  • Demand for generative AI-related products is expected to continue, but memory price increases may moderate in late H2.

  • Upward revision of financial results forecast due to tight memory market supply/demand, higher prices, and successful sales initiatives.
